    I am running a blown alky and just gotten me a carbon fiber hat and then the barrel valve wont clear my offset drive with the magneto so I moved it to the right side of the hat (with me sitting in the cockpit) and turning the spool around and found that it don't work that way. So I was wondering if anyone knows a company that makes a custom or special or does make a spool to work on the right side of the hat? I cant run it off the cam driven cause there is no room to run dual drive for the magneto and fuel pump so I am hoping someone knows someone that makes or sells them or even make me a custom one. And if all else fails I guess I will put the bird catcher back on to get it running so I can start racing in the meantime figuring out how to work something out for the right side.

    That should work with a thicker adapter plate and a longer turnbuckle. If I may I would suggest a K valve. That will allow you to move it back a fair amount as the secondary faces forward instead of down in the box BV. The K valve also give you unlimited straight shot fuel flow.
